Output 2dfac39f21e07a6d798ec4c96d98614f1c7d42644ee21df66fcb985686653e88:1

value
782650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54234d294316a1257704c03724d288bf111fc566 OP_EQUAL
address
39MtyScwhGPGtLhUUunqMdRSSU3iDpRyin
transaction
2dfac39f21e07a6d798ec4c96d98614f1c7d42644ee21df66fcb985686653e88
spent
true